The Macro Shift: The Surge of 72 Volt Architectures in Global Industrial & E-Mobility Ecosystems

As industries worldwide speed up decarbonization, system-level efficiency is becoming critical. Standard low-voltage setups (like 24V or 48V) are meeting technical limits under high loads. The transition to 72 Volt Lithium Battery Systems is a major technical advance, lowering continuous current requirements, shrinking wire sizes, and cutting down thermal losses ($I^2R$).

This 72V architecture is key for heavy duty material handling, AGVs, high-speed utility cars, and quiet electric boats. By raising nominal voltage, manufacturers gain higher peak torque, longer runtimes, and safer operation. This helps businesses boost efficiency and lower total cost of ownership (TCO) across global supply chains.

Thermal Runaway Mitigation

Moving to 72V reduces thermal generation by drawing less current for the same power output, protecting components in heavy industrial environments.

Intelligent CAN-Bus & RS485 Integration

Our smart BMS monitors cell voltage, temperature, and SOC, and connects easily with automated systems and AGV telemetry.

Frequently Asked Questions

Common questions about 72V lithium battery architectures, safety, and customization options.

What are the main advantages of a 72V system over a 48V battery?
A 72V system delivers the same power output as a 48V system but at a lower current. This reduction in current lowers heat generation, cuts energy loss in cabling, and allows for smaller wire sizes, which improves system-level efficiency.
Can LIAO 72V lithium batteries replace lead-acid batteries directly?
Yes, our lithium batteries can replace lead-acid models. We configure our batteries to match standard physical spaces, and our built-in BMS protects the unit from spikes, making integration with existing chargers and motors straightforward.
What safety protections are built into the LIAO BMS?
Our BMS includes over-charge, over-discharge, over-current, short-circuit, and high/low-temperature protection. It balances cell voltages to keep the pack performing reliably over its full service life.

How long do LIAO LiFePO4 cells last?
Our LiFePO4 cells deliver more than 2,800 charge cycles at 1C discharge rate and 100% Depth of Discharge (DOD). After this point, they typically maintain over 80% of their original capacity, outlasting standard lead-acid batteries.
